How do I withdraw from all courses / cancel registration after the first day of class during Late Registration?
• Online: Following the steps below, you can drop all but your last class through my.UIC and then submit an online request to the Office of Registration and Records to remove you from your last class. If you are withdrawing from the 4-week session or both the 4-week and the 8-week session, this request must be received by the Registration Office by 11:59 p.m. on Wednesday, May 18. If you are withdrawing from the 8-week session only, this request must be received by the Registration Office by 11:59 p.m. on Friday, June 17. After submitting your request, the Office of Registration and Records will cancel your registration within two business days and your student account will be adjusted accordingly. • Go to my.UIC.
